The foundry sand is used in metal casting industry, they are repeatedly used till the sand loses their
properties and then they are disposed as waste foundry sand. This foundry sand has the properties similar to fine
aggregate. In this paper an attempt was made to replace M-Sand with waste foundry sand for M-40grade of concrete
with W-C ratio 0.38 and obtained mix ratio is 1:1.87:3.17. The various percentage of waste foundry sand replaced
with M-Sand is 0%, 10%, 20%, 30%, 40% and 50%. The Workability of fresh concrete was determined by slump test,
vee-bee test and compaction factor test. The strength test was determined for 7th day and 28th day of curing period.
Compressive strength test, split tensile strength test and flexural strength test was done on hardened concrete. M-Sand
can be successfully replaced by 30% of Waste foundry sand with low cost when compared to conventional concrete.
